Air Fryer Onion Straws

how to make Air Fryer Onion Straws

Ingredients

  • 2 large sweet onions, sliced into thin rings and separated
  • 1 cup buttermilk
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• 1/2 teaspoon cayenne pepper (optional)
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
  • Nonstick cooking spray

Directions

  1. Soak the onion rings in buttermilk for at least 15 minutes.
  2. In a shallow dish, whisk together the flour, garlic powder, smoked paprika, cayenne pepper (if using), salt, and black pepper.
  3. Dredge the soaked onions in the seasoned flour, shaking off any excess.
  4. Preheat the air fryer to 375°F for 3 minutes.
  5. Place the onion straws in a single layer in the air fryer basket. Spray with nonstick oil.
  6. Cook at 375°F for 6 minutes. Flip the onion straws, spray again, and cook for another 4-6 minutes, or until they are golden and crispy.
  7. Cool on paper towels for 2 minutes before serving.

how to serve Air Fryer Onion Straws

Serve your Air Fryer Onion Straws hot and crispy. They are great on their own or paired with dips like ranch dressing, ketchup, or even a spicy mayo for an extra kick. These straws can also be a delightful topping for burgers or salads.

how to store Air Fryer Onion Straws

If you have any leftovers, store the onion straws in an airtight container in the refrigerator. They will stay fresh for up to 3 days. To reheat them, place them in the air fryer for a few minutes to regain their crunch.

tips to make Air Fryer Onion Straws

  • Choose sweet onions for a milder flavor.
  • Make sure to soak the onion rings well in buttermilk to enhance the flavor and tenderness.
  • Don’t overcrowd the air fryer basket; make sure there’s enough space for air to circulate for even cooking.
  • For extra spice, feel free to add more cayenne pepper or even some chopped jalapeños.

variation

You can experiment with different spices in the flour mixture. Try adding Parmesan cheese for a cheesy twist or using Italian herbs for a different flavor profile.

FAQs

Can I use other types of onions?
Yes, you can use yellow or red onions, but sweet onions give the best flavor for onion straws.

Can I make these onion straws gluten-free?
Absolutely! Substitute the all-purpose flour with a gluten-free flour blend.

What can I serve with onion straws?
Onion straws pair well with a variety of dips like ranch dressing, BBQ sauce, or even guacamole. They are also great as a topping for burgers or tacos!
